TSMC December 2020 Revenue Report
Hsinchu, Taiwan, R.O.C. – Jan. 8, 2021 - TSMC (TWSE: 2330, NYSE: TSM) today announced its net revenues for December 2020: On a consolidated basis, revenues for December 2020 were approximately NT$117.37 billion, a decrease of 6.0 percent from November 2020 and an increase of 13.6 percent from December 2019. Revenues for January through December 2020 totaled NT$1,339.26 billion, an increase of 25.2 percent compared to the same period in 2019.
TSMC December Revenue Report (Consolidated):
(Unit: NT$ million)
Period | Net Revenues |
December 2020 | 117,365 |
November 2020 | 124,865 |
M-o-M Increase (Decrease) % | (6.0) |
December 2019 | 103,313 |
Y-o-Y Increase (Decrease) % | 13.6 |
January to December 2020 | 1,339,255 |
January to December 2019 | 1,069,985 |
Y-o-Y Increase (Decrease) % | 25.2 |
